For the 2025-26 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 2,314 students in 13206, NY (there are , serving 403 private students). 85% of all K-12 students in 13206, NY are educated in public schools (compared to the NY state average of 85%).
The top ranked public schools in 13206, NY are Henninger High School and Huntington K-8 School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 13206 have an average math proficiency score of 23% (versus the New York public school average of 52%), and reading proficiency score of 23% (versus the 49% statewide average). Schools in 13206, NY have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of New York public schools.
Minority enrollment is 75%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the New York public school average of 60% (majority Hispanic).
